Yay it finally rained!  I'm in Texas so my southern friends know what a big deal this is. Longest drought in history down here.  Brush fires, poor little plants and trees dying and the heat.  So finally this past weekend the rains came.  Rained for 2 days straight where I am.  I haven't been able to go outside and walk because of the heat, the pollen count and the ozone warnings.  Give me a break.  I still do my little mini stepper but its not the same as the natural movement of walking and getting outside. Finally about 6:00 pm on Sunday the rain slowed to a sprinkle I said to myself I'm going no matter what.  So I picked up the umbrella and off I went.  It was so nice to actually enjoy a walk without the heat.  I reach 35 minutes this time.  I went over 30 minutes people !  I'm so proud of me. lol

CT scan today.  It went pretty fast and the staff were really nice.  Well, if you ever have to have one of these, it's nice to have nice folks around you.  I also had the contrast dye.  This was to check my lungs.  What a trip that was.  This should be the last of my test, hopefully.

I think this is the first time in my entire life that something is going on with every single one of my family members, including me.  And for the first time in my life since an adult, I'm not smoking to deal with it, I'm just dealing with it.  I like my new way of dealing.  It isn't always easy, but you know what, it's easier now that I'm not smoking.
